Late ERP amplitude for self-face perception positively associated with heartbeat perception accuracy

Abstract
Perception of yourself involves the integration of information from various sources. In a number of studies, it was found that the perception of one’s own face is accompanied by an increase in the accuracy of perception of heartbeats and the amplitude of brain potentials caused by heart beats. In this study, subjects had to do a heartbeat count test to determine the accuracy of the interception. Then, the subjects were presented with the faces of an unknown person, a friend and the subject’s own face. The simultaneous registration of EEG was organized. We analyzed the relationship between the amplitude of the evoked potentials when viewing these faces and the accuracy of interoception. It was found that the amplitude of the late EP component (850 - 1106 ms) has a positive correlation with IAcc in the central and right parietal and occipital areas when perceiving one’s own face. According to the localization of distributed sources of activity, it was found that the connection is localized in the right anterior upper temporal cortex. Thus, the association between exteroceptive perception of one’s own face and IAcc occurs in the late period of EP. Moreover it is localized in the right temporal region of the cortex, associated with multisensory integration and recognition of personal information.
